WebMar 20, 2024 · 20 March 2024. When a Will names more than one Executor, not all of the Executors have to act if they don't want to. If one Executor doesn't want to act, they can have Power Reserved to them, which means that they won't need to take an active role in the administration of the Estate. WebNov 20, 2024 · A grant of probate granted under the Non-contentious Probate Rules 1987 (NCPR 1987), SI 1987/2024, r 54 is limited ‘…until the original Will or a more authentic copy be proved’ when the original Will is lost, damaged or otherwise unobtainable.. WebJun 30, 2024 · A probate is a method through which a Will is certified, under the seal of a court. A probate establishes and authenticates the Will finally. A probate is a conclusive proof of the fact that the Will was executed validly and is genuine and the last Will of the deceased. See also: Inheriting assets after death of the owner.
